Koppert Celebrates Success at PotatoEurope with Raffles and Community Connections

Last week, Koppert proudly showcased its innovative solutions at PotatoEurope, an essential event for the potato industry. The participation in this significant exhibition allowed Koppert to engage with various stakeholders, including farmers, agronomists, and agricultural entrepreneurs, who play a vital role in the potato supply chain.

Koppert’s stand attracted considerable attention, highlighting the company’s commitment to advancing sustainable agricultural practices through effective crop protection solutions. The event served as a platform for networking and exchanging ideas among industry professionals, emphasizing the importance of collaboration in addressing challenges within the potato sector.

In addition to informative discussions, Koppert organized an exciting raffle featuring XXL bean bags, which were met with enthusiasm from visitors. The lucky winners have already been selected, and the bean bags are on their way to their new homes. For those who could not attend the event in person, Koppert has provided an opportunity to enter the raffle online, allowing even more members of the community to participate.

The engagement at PotatoEurope underscores Koppert’s dedication to fostering relationships within the potato industry while promoting innovative solutions that enhance productivity and sustainability. As the event concluded, the company reflected on the valuable connections made and the shared vision for a thriving agricultural future.
